1. ๐Ÿซ 

    So much writing


    It's been a while since my last update and that's because I have done so much writing and re-writing. However, the copy on the website is SO much better now (attached before and after). It looks like one SaaS database website wants to feature SpreadShare, so the work has paid off. In the mean time, there is a large feature being worked on, hopefully will release next month. PDF exporting is getting better, and email contact is improving too. So there is a lot going on, need to get better about talking about the progress.

    Screenshot for update
  2. ๐Ÿฉ

    Donut charts!


    This has been a great week, I got to partner with a local university to take on an intern. They have onboarded SO quickly and their first feature is already released! Donut charts! Great for showcasing breakdowns of users, costs or anything else you need to report.

    Screenshot for update
  3. โค๏ธ

    Sharing the love


    Thanks to @codestirring for making madepublic. I have just signed up for Cadrelo after seeing it here and also switched to Pirsch Analytics. Both seem like great finds, exciting to see where their projects go!

  4. ๐Ÿ˜ตโ€๐Ÿ’ซ

    Adding major new feature too early


    Browsing reddit has been a huge benefit to SpreadShare. There are lots of people with the problems that SpreadShare is built to solve. However, it can also send you in the wrong direction. I was noticing a trend of posts asking about a different problem. This is a solution I envisioned SpreadShare solving in the future, but seeing posts encouraged me to attempt to solve it now. The solution is more complex than initially thought. It will be difficult to market SpreadShare, as now I would need to advertise two different solutions. I have no existing customers who need this feature right now. Without an open dialogue with a customer, I cannot guarantee my implementation would solve a problem. So, after lots of work on the feature, I've decided to pause it. Instead, there is a page advertising the feature is 'coming soon' and encouraging people to email me to join a wait-list. This way I can deliver the feature quickly, once it is actually wanted. It's a painful step as it feels like wasted work. But, I think this is the right choice to let me focus on the core product offering first. I hope you don't repeat my mistake!

  5. ๐Ÿ“–

    Added live text

    Bug fix

    Live text was a missing feature after I hacked something together for a pitch. It is fixed again now

  6. ๐ŸŽž๏ธ

    Brazilian YouTuber showcased SpreadShare!


    Discovered today that a Brazilian YouTuber showcased the app alongside other interesting SaaS solutions. Check it out! https://youtu.be/F6sq80VWPNc?t=175

  7. ๐Ÿ“Š

    Fixing up and improving charts

    Bug fix

    Bar charts and pie charts are now updated with a few fixes and improved styling. Added Column Chart as a new chart type. The code is now in a much better place to improve chart functionality in the future with grouped or stacked variants as well.

  8. ๐Ÿ‡ง๐Ÿ‡ท

    Noticed uptick in users from Brazil


    Recently someone shared SpreadShare somewhere on Facebook, which was picked up by Brazilian users. So now I have added localisation to the 'view' portion of the app, so that when it is embedded in their websites their clients get a fully localised page instead of a SpreadShare watermark in English. I would love to translate the rest of the app into Brazilian Portuguese and more languages, but one step at a time!

  9. ๐Ÿ”’๏ธ

    Switched Auth provider


    This was poor planning on my part. In my MVP phase I used Azure for authentication because it was really easy to get up and running. However, the requirement that users needed a Microsoft account (and therefore needed to provide a date of birth) seemed off-putting. I didn't have data to back this hunch up, but it would be difficult to expand authentication options in the future anyway. So I switched auth providers, it took some time to figure out the right one for me (a lot of them are very expensive). Especially as I have a free-tier. But, it is done. This impact existing users, which is why I should have tackled this earlier. But as each day went by I was scared that it would impact MORE users as sign-ups increased during the development of the new auth solution. Now I can finally rest easy :)

  10. ๐Ÿ–ผ๏ธ

    Table and image support!


    Tables are now supported, alongside images! This Spread is built using the FREE tier, so only external images are supported. https://app.spreadshare.ca/view?id=c1cd954083cc41eaa3453000a7e8b762&password=1

  11. ๐Ÿ“ˆ

    Working hard, seeing growth


    After releasing some 'must-have' features, I feel much more confident in publicly talking about SpreadShare now. This has resulted in me being able to comfortably recommend it on threads in Reddit, when people are asking for a solution like this. Seeing growth is motivating, and I'm looking forward to announcing more feature releases over the coming weeks! I hope you decide to follow along, please reach out if you have any questions on the product or the tech itself.









Le-Roy's 90 days of Tempo

  • Sep
  • Oct
  • Nov
  • Dec
  • Sun
  • Mon
  • Tue
  • Wed
  • Thu
  • Fri
  • Sat

SpreadShare's Motivation

I overheard a conversation where a business owner was complaining that they wanted a solution to create a web app based on all the logic already handled in their spreadsheet. "Yeah, why isn't that possible?" I thought, and got working on a solution where the spreadsheet handles all the logic, while the user sees a nice and easy-to-use interface.

SpreadShare's Tech Stack

SpreadShare's Toolbox 4 tools